The Essential Importance of Appropriate Autism Examining

Autism assessment in adults, particularly ladies, needs medical professionals that recognize exactly how masking and compensatory strategies odd typical analysis markers. Several autistic adults spent decades misdiagnosed with anxiety, clinical depression, or character disorders before obtaining accurate autism evaluations. Comprehensive autism screening surpasses childhood-focused criteria, examining sensory handling distinctions, social power expense, special passions, executive operating patterns, and the stressful job of keeping a neurotypical facade.

Quality autism analyses include self-report measures, scientific monitoring, developing background, and usually input from member of the family who observed the private before masking became entrenched. The process checks out just how autistic characteristics show up throughout various atmospheres and relationships, acknowledging that some individuals appear very practical in structured settings while battling significantly in uncertain social circumstances. Precise medical diagnosis offers not just a tag but a framework for understanding long-lasting patterns and accessing ideal support.

The results of autism medical diagnosis typically needs restorative assistance for processing this brand-new understanding of self. Many recently diagnosed autistic grownups experience grief for what could have been had they received earlier support, alongside relief that their battles have an explanation. Dealing with a therapist that views autism as a neurological distinction instead of a shortage assists clients accept their genuine identification while developing methods for navigating a neurotypical world.

ADHD Screening: Beyond Youth Hyperactivity

Grown-up ADHD screening tests the outdated idea that interest shortage hyperactivity condition only influences kids or offers primarily as physical uneasyness. Comprehensive ADHD assessment checks out executive feature deficits consisting of functioning memory obstacles, problem with job initiation and completion, time loss of sight, psychological dysregulation, and level of sensitivity to denial. For lots of adults, particularly ladies, ADHD shows up more with inner uneasyness, bewilder, and compensatory perfectionism than obvious hyperactivity.

Proper ADHD examination compares key ADHD and focus difficulties coming from stress and anxiety, trauma, or various other problems. This differentiation matters significantly for treatment preparation, as interventions effective for ADHD may differ significantly from strategies required for other reasons for focus troubles. Complete testing integrates continuous efficiency procedures, exec feature evaluations, score scales, and professional meetings discovering exactly how signs and symptoms affect everyday operating across job, relationships, and self-care.

The overlap between ADHD and various other neurodivergent problems requires critics acquainted with exactly how autism, ADHD, anxiety problems, and trauma can co-occur and affect each other. Numerous individuals lug numerous diagnoses, and comprehending exactly how these conditions interact permits for even more nuanced therapy preparation. ADHD testing that takes into consideration the entire individual as opposed to checking sign boxes causes insights that really improve quality of life.

Anxiety Treatment Customized for Neurodivergent Brains

Anxiousness in neurodivergent individuals often originates from different resources than neurotypical stress and anxiety, calling for adapted therapeutic methods. For autistic people, anxiety regularly relates to sensory overwhelm, social prediction troubles, and the exhaustion of masking. ADHD-related anxiety commonly fixates past failures, anxiety of frustrating others, or awaiting stress and anxiety concerning managing executive feature demands. Criterion anxiousness therapy that does not represent these neurological differences misses the root causes.

Efficient neurodivergent stress and anxiety treatment confirms that specific situations truly are much more difficult for neurodivergent nervous systems rather than mounting all stress and anxiety as irrational. This approach equilibriums approval of neurological differences with establishing useful coping methods. Therapists may help autistic clients develop sensory law strategies, establish manuscripts for challenging social scenarios, or establish clear limits around concealing. For ADHD customers, stress and anxiety therapy might concentrate on external business systems, self-compassion techniques, and practical expectation-setting.

Cognitive behavior therapy adapted for neurodivergent populaces identifies that common thought-challenging techniques may not benefit individuals whose anxiety accurately shows genuine difficulties navigating a world not designed for their neurology. Rather, therapy concentrates on values-based activity, approval of neurodivergent attributes, and promoting for needed holiday accommodations instead than compeling consistency to neurotypical functioning patterns.

OCD and ERP Treatment in Neurodivergent Contexts

The intersection of OCD and neurodivergence calls for mindful evaluation, as autistic regimens and routines vary fundamentally from OCD compulsions in spite of superficial resemblances. Autistic individuals usually engage in repeated habits for policy, predictability, or sensory satisfaction instead of anxiousness decrease. Comparing autism-related needs and OCD-driven compulsions protects against hazardous attempts to eliminate behaviors that serve essential functions.

When OCD truly co-occurs with autism or ADHD, Direct Exposure and Feedback Prevention treatment requires alteration. Requirement ERP procedures may inadvertently target autistic coping mechanisms or fail to account for genuine exec feature limitations in ADHD. Neurodivergent-affirming OCD treatment preserves ERP's core principles while recognizing that some holiday accommodations represent meeting neurological requirements rather than staying clear of anxiety. Knowledgeable clinicians assist clients recognize which actions reduce quality of life via OCD's grip versus which support neurodivergent functioning.

Exec feature challenges in ADHD can make complex ERP research completion and hierarchy navigating. Effective treatment incorporates exterior supports like thorough composed instructions, suggestion systems, and much shorter direct exposure sessions that collaborate with ADHD focus periods. The objective stays removing OCD's control while preserving neurodivergent ways of being in the world.

Injury Therapy for Neurodivergent People

Neurodivergent individuals experience greater prices of injury, including intimidation, invalidation, required compliance therapies, and intricate developmental trauma from expanding up misconstrued. Standard injury treatment frequently overlooks just how neurodivergent worried systems process and store traumatic experiences differently. Autistic individuals might have intense trauma actions to experiences neurotypical people think about minor, while ADHD emotional intensity can amplify terrible influence.

Trauma-focused therapy for neurodivergent clients should account for sensory processing differences, interaction choices, and the means alexithymia impacts emotional understanding and expression in some autistic people. Therapies like EMDR, somatic experiencing, and internal family systems can be highly reliable when adapted for neurodivergent needs, such as offering clear descriptions of processes, appreciating communication preferences, and readjusting pacing for processing speed distinctions.

Lots of neurodivergent grownups bring injury especially from mental health and wellness treatment that pathologized their neurology or attempted to compel neurotypical habits. Healing calls for therapists who acknowledge this harm and actively job to create affirming therapeutic connections that respect instead of attempt to transform essential neurological distinctions.

Neurodivergent Female: The Late Medical Diagnosis Experience

Ladies and gender-diverse individuals with autism and ADHD typically obtain medical diagnoses in adulthood after years of battling without description. Women socializing educates covering up and social mimicry from early ages, permitting neurodivergent women to hide their distinctions at remarkable individual expense. By the time several look for assessment, they've established intricate offsetting methods alongside anxiousness, depression, eating problems, or exhaustion from unsustainable masking.

Specialized support for neurodivergent ladies addresses the special junction of sex expectations and neurological distinctions. This consists of unpacking harmful messages regarding suiting others' needs over self-care, rebuilding self-trust after years of invalidation, and creating sustainable means of being that honor neurodivergent demands. Lots of females profit from checking out exactly how hormonal cycles interact with ADHD signs and symptoms or exactly how autistic traits impact relationship dynamics and parenting experiences.

Discovering clinicians who understand late-diagnosed neurodivergent women specifically makes substantial distinction in therapy outcomes. These professionals recognize typical co-occurring problems, comprehend the discussion distinctions that brought about missed medical diagnoses, and give the particular support needed for uncovering and building authentic neurodivergent lives.
